繁体   English   中英

Angular:允许从下拉列表bootstrap-select中的一个组中进行选择

[英]Angular: Allow selection from only one group in drop-down list bootstrap-select

我正在使用bootstrap-select进行带角度的下拉选择。 我想要实际做的是只允许从一个组中选择(假设用户从组Ground中选择CS1607 ,则应禁用其他组中的选择,然后仅允许从Ground中选择)。

 $scope.course = [{
    id: "Ground",
    code: ['CS1607','SD90','EE11','PO213']
  }, {
    id: "First",
    code: ['PH006','EE2131','Aq122']
  }, {
    id: "Second",
    code: ['CSB-9','AA22']
  }];

我知道,我必须使用角度观察者来改变。 我尝试了很多,但无法获得理想的结果。 这是我的代码版本。

任何帮助,将不胜感激。

我会将每个选择链接到模型( ng-model ),并在其他两个模型不为空时禁用每个选择。 像(对于select_1):

...ng-if="!select_2_Value && !select_3_Value"...

暂无
暂无

声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.

 
粤ICP备18138465号  © 2020-2024 STACKOOM.COM